Latest Patents

One of Wallin's key inventions is a patent for a drive device without transmission for producing an elliptical shaking. This device is designed to oscillate a spring-suspended mechanism, such as a sieve or transport device, into an elliptical translational movement with minimal rotation. The innovation features two unequal and eccentrically arranged oscillation masses, each driven by independent motors. When the axes of rotation for these masses are geometrically aligned relative to the center of mass, the device achieves a substantially pure translational elliptical movement, free from tipping motion.
